Panel sends merit-pay plans to school board

The Mehlville School District’s Compensation Review Committee voted unanimously last week to send two merit-pay plans to negotiations teams for the Board of Education and district teachers.

In a 10-0 vote Feb. 12, the panel agreed to send the plans to negotiations teams. The Mehlville Board of Education plans to take a vote on the plans when it meets at 7 p.m. today — Feb. 20 — in the Administration Building, 3120 Lemay Ferry Road.

One of the plans, developed by board member Elaine Powers in conjunction with a merit-pay subcommittee, places group goals over individual ones, with no cap on the top rate a high-achieving teacher could earn.

The second plan, submitted by Oakville Middle School English teacher Derek Norton, includes actual salaries teachers could earn based on merit pay.

The two plans could work in conjunction, with Norton’s plan placed into Powers’ plan, board President Mark Stoner said.
